Q: Is 345,361,020 a Prime Number?
A: No, 345,361,020 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 345361020 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 5 6 10 12 15 20 30 60 5,756,017 11,512,034 17,268,051 23,024,068 28,780,085 34,536,102 57,560,170 69,072,204 86,340,255 115,120,340 172,680,510 and 345,361,020, with no remainder.
Since 345,361,020 cannot be divided by just 1 and 345,361,020, it is not a prime number.
